WebSpinybacked Orb Weaver Spiders Scientific Name Gasteracantha cancriformis Appearance. Spine: The spineybacked orb weaver spider, also known as the crab-like orbweaver and the spiny orbweaver, get their common name from the spines that protrude from their abdomen and their body shape that generally looks like that of a crab.
